High-field magnetization of Gd-Co amorphous alloys
Journal of Magnetism and Magnetic Materials, 1986Abstract The magnetization of Gd-based amorphous alloys containing Co has been investigated. The Co moment becomes zero at 75% Gd assuming a Gd moment of 7.5μ B . The high-field susceptibility exhibits a broad maximum around 65% Gd, and the value for the 75% Gd alloy having no magnetovolume effect is still large.

[The development of co-amorphous drug systems].
Yao xue xue bao = Acta pharmaceutica Sinica, 2016Converting two poorly water-soluble crystalline drugs to co-amorphous drug systems by ball milling, quench-cooling, or cryo-milling method can improve stability of the drug, enhance dissolution rates, and reduce adverse reactions of the single drug. Co-amorphous system has been used to solve problems of co-administration of medicines.
